Jo launches Christmas card competition

4.34.15pm GMT Tue 8th Nov 2005

Jo Swinson is looking for a talented young artist to provide the design for her greetings cards this Christmas.

A competition has been launched by the MP to find the best Christmas card as designed by an East Dunbartonshire young person. The competition is open to all school pupils in East Dunbartonshire and the winner will be determined by a judging panel of local community figures.

Jo has £60 of book tokens to give away to one lucky winner and two runners up. Entries for the competition must be received in Jo's constituency office by November 23rd.

Jo commented,

"The aim of the competition is to give a young artist the opportunity to show off their skills. The winning design will appear on over 400 cards, so it is certainly a chance to get noticed. I would encourage all budding artists to give it a go, and hopefully we can uncover a real talent."

Competition guidelines are as follows:

Size: No larger than A3, but must be flat

Colours: No restriction

Materials: paint, crayon, pastel, pencil, print etc, including collage if flat

The winner will receive a book token worth £30 and have their design adopted as Jo Swinson MP's official Christmas card. Two runners-up will each receive book tokens worth £15. Additionally all pupils who enter will receive a special certificate for taking part.

Entries can be designed as part of school class work or at home as an evening/weekend activity.

In order to allow time for judging, printing etc all entries must reach Jo's Constituency Office at 4 Springfield House, Emerson Road, Bishopbriggs, G64 1QE by 5pm on Wednesday 23rd November.
